Are you an experienced Warehouse Operator looking for a new role? Working for a global manufacturing business based in Heanor, Derbyshire. As a Warehouse Operator, you will have experience of working within a warehouse for a manufacturing business. You will have your Counterbalance and Reach FLT Licences as well as a Driving Licence.
Working Monday to Friday - rotating mornings and afternoons.

How to prepare for a job interview at Auxo Talent
✨Know Your Warehouse Systems
Familiarise yourself with popular warehouse management systems like SAP or Oracle. If you have experience using these or similar tools, be prepared to discuss how you utilised them to improve efficiency or accuracy in inventory management.
✨Highlight Your Problem-Solving Skills
In the logistics arena, unexpected challenges pop up all the time. Be ready to share some examples of when you faced a logistical hiccup and how you tackled it. This shows you can think on your feet and keep things running smoothly.
✨Teamwork Makes the Dream Work
Since it’s a full-time position, expect questions about your ability to work in a team in a busy warehousing environment. Share experiences where you collaborated with others, maybe to meet tight deadlines or manage large shipments, ensuring you showcase your ability to communicate effectively.
✨Safety First! Talk About Protocols
Logistics roles require a real understanding of safety protocols. Brush up on basic safety guidelines and be ready to discuss how you’ve implemented or adhered to these in past roles. This shows that you’re serious about your role in maintaining a safe working environment.
